Ray Benson to kick off Live From The Divide’s new Storyteller Series

EBS STAFF

Ray Benson, longtime frontman of the Grammy-winning band Asleep at the Wheel, will kick off Live From The Divide’s new Storyteller Series on Friday, July 24, at the Empire Twin Theatre in Livingston. The series is “built around the connection between artist and audience,” according to a press release from Live From the Divide, allowing artists to share the stories behind their music in their own words.

“If you’re anything like me, you love live music,” said Jason Wickens, founder and executive director of Live From The Divide in the release. “But every once in a while, you crave something deeper than the performance itself. You want to understand where the songs came from. You want to hear about the life that shaped them. The Storyteller Series was created for those moments.”

The show starts at 8 p.m., with doors opening at 7 p.m.; tickets are $100 for premium seating and $80 general admission, available at livefromthedivide.com. Grammy-winning singer-songwriter Suzy Bogguss will continue the series on Aug. 7.
